NOV Inc. income statement
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Net income | Margin |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2022 | $7.2B | $155M | 2.1 % |
| 2023 | $8.6B | $993M | 11.6 % |
| 2024 | $8.9B | $635M | 7.2 % |
| 2025 | $8.7B | $145M | 1.7 % |
